Recovery of cobalt nickel and copper from slags using
2012 2 7 This technology is applicable to the recovery of nickel cobalt copper and platinum group metals from furnace or converter slags emanating from copper or nickel smelters treating sulphide concentrates Pilot plant testwork at Mintek has demonstrated recoveries of 98 for nickel and over 80 for cobalt at power levels of up to 600 kW.

Get PriceHow to Recover Cobalt and Nickel from Copper
2018 12 22 This residue contained 0.28 pct of the copper and 79 pct of the cobalt and nickel from the original 25.2 kg batch of concentrate Using a higher grade feed containing 1.2 pct Ni the recovery of nickel and cobalt was 88 pct at grades of 16.2 and 11.4 pct respectively In each case 99.7 pct of CuFeS2 was dissolved.
Get PriceAn Introduction to Brazing
2018 3 6 Brazing is a joining process wherein metals are bonded together using a filler metal with a melting liquidus tempera ture greater than 450 C 840 F but lower than the melting temperature of the base metal Filler metals are generally alloys of silver Ag aluminum Al gold Au copper Cu cobalt Co or nickel Ni .

A New Process for Co Ni Separation ALTA 2010 2 ABSTRACT A new process has been developed jointly by CSIRO and CESL for separating cobalt from nickel in an impure leach solution The process uses synergistic solvent extraction SSX with commercially available reagents but in a novel and efficient manner using kinetic factors.

Get Pricecobalt flotation plant
The copper flotation step is inherently inefficient for cobalt with recoveries typically from 40 for oxides up to 80 for sulphides so there is a substantial amount of cobalt contained in tailings dams that could be recovered e.g the Kolwezi Tailings Project.

Get PriceBeneficiation of cobalt copper and aluminum from wasted
2015 12 10 Umicore uses a hydro pyrometallurgical process designed for both LIB and NiMH battery recycling where cobalt and nickel are recovered as Co OH 2 /CoCl 2 and Ni OH 2 respectively and copper zinc manganese and iron are recovered in aqueous solution while carbon and organic material are burned and used as reducing agents UMICORE 2013b .
Get PriceProperties of Cobalt based Alloys
2021 1 18 Cobalt based Alloys Generally Cobalt based superalloys lack a coherent strengthening phase Although the strength is low at medium temperature only 50 75 of nickel based alloys they have higher strength good thermal fatigue resistance and thermal corrosion resistance at temperatures higher than 980℃ And abrasion resistance and has better weldability.

Sep 05 2017 Nickel and copper were co extracted from ammoniacal ammonium sulfate leach liquors pH 9.5 with LIX 64N extractant in a laboratory size mixer settler continuous circuit Three extraction stages resulted in >99 pct extraction of nickel substantial copper extraction and essentially no cobalt extraction from leach liquors.
